Usage crushed rock or rock rather of wood compost. Usage concrete or plastic rather of timber landscape timbers. Usage yellow "pest lights" in outside light fixtures.


Use sticky traps to locate and control insect/spider problems. Usage pheromone traps for clothes moths, dish moths, and so on. Use light traps indoors for flies, etc, flypaper and swatters too. Use a vacuum cleaner to get rid of ladybird beetles, fleas, spiders, etc. Several of the approaches over take more effort than others, some cost extra, yet all are essential components of your parasite monitoring plan.


House parasites for which non-chemical approaches are best include most "cupboard insects" (flour and grain beetles, meal moths, and so on) most kinds of flies, and fabric bugs (clothing moths, carpet beetles). The fostering of IPM has brought with it a surge in non-chemical approaches of handling pests. Yet beware of advertising and marketing insurance claims.


These include any type of one of the lots of devices claimed to manage insects by creating noise or electric/magnetic areas. Independent study has discovered that these devices do not manage insects. Another sort of device, outside electrocuting light traps, without a doubt bring in and eliminate pests however primarily valuable insects as opposed to the mosquitoes they target.

Whether you're a house owner, grower, entomologist, or bug control solution professional, you have to follow tag directions. Any discrepancy from label directions is an offense of government regulation. So prior to applying any type of pesticide, please check out the entire tag and follow the directions. Do not forget to put on all safety tools called for by the label.


And, if you have questions concerning a chemical label's directions, how to use chemicals appropriately, or concerning the licensing, qualification and guideline of pesticide applicators, you may wish to contact the Illinois Division of Public Health at 217-782-5830 regarding pesticide application, or the Illinois Division of Agriculture at 217-785-2427 about chemical application.

All pesticide applicators have to presume duty for, and are accountable for, their activities. Understandably, many individuals do not want this responsibility, and/or do not or can not spend the required time, effort and expense. Moreover, control of some bugs, such as termites, can be labor-intensive, complicated, and finest left to specialists.


houses use chemicals. Concerning one in every five homes hires a professional, that is, a person employed by a business bug management organization. It is no longer fix to assume of these people as the "pest guy," as "sprayers," neither even as "chemical applicators" or "pest control operators." Today's parasite control, or parasite administration, is far more than that.


Today, the principle of IPM with its focus on identification, assessment, and choice of the ideal approaches in each situation replaces the routine spraying of walls and various other surface areas. Today, many consumers are not spending for "splashing," neither do they desire regular chemical treatments. While many home owners do not know what IPM is, many say they would certainly pay even more for pest administration that manages the pest using less chemical or no chemical whatsoever.

Yet few individuals have actually the knowledge needed to control every sort of insect in every scenario. Exactly how do you locate an excellent pest administration company? And when you have one, just how can you tell if their solution is suitable? Some pest monitoring firms market their company's durability. Certainly being in organization for half a century does not always imply the business will manage your bugs effectively.


Similarly, you should meticulously consider any references a business offers. Almost every business has at least a couple of satisfied clients. It's much better to count on independent references from friends or associates that have actually gotten the firm's solution. You likewise might intend to explore any kind of issues against the company, filed at your neighborhood Bbb or Customer Protection Office of the Attorney General - ez pest control chicago.


The majority of pest administration companies supply complimentary assessments. This is an advantage. It allows you to call one or even more firms to send an "inspector" (usually an inspector/salesperson) to evaluate your home for bugs and for conditions conducive to problem. An experienced and experienced assessor can offer you with valuable info, not only concerning parasites, however about your home and what you can do to stop pest infestation.

IPM is Integrated Bug Management, the standard premise of parasite control. Its goal is not to reduce or get rid of the usage of pesticides. The objective of IPM is to control parasites; by utilizing the very best control methods after meticulously thinking about each approach's security, performance, cost, and effect on non-target microorganisms and the setting.


Insects periodically live behind walls, hardly ever inside them, however never on them. If pesticides are to be applied, they need to be used to the cracks, crevices and voids where bugs spend many of their time.


When the specialist's assessment finds evidence of a parasite issue, he/she should figure out the finest methods to make use of, then use those techniques. When your insect problems are removed, you may decide to maintain regular solution, however that solution ought to concentrate on inspection and place treatment of bugs if and where they are discovered, instead than regular pesticide application.


Many others can be handled by using just pesticides with much less hazardous energetic ingredients and solutions such as baits, dusts, and microencapsulate chemicals that present less threat of human exposure. No chemical compound is definitely secure. The United State Epa (EPA) signs up all pesticides, after analyzing that each presents tolerable danger when made use of according to label instructions.

As a whole it is the abuse, not using chemicals that is unsafe. The EPA identifies that risks connected with pesticide exposure might be better for expectant women, children and babies, and takes this right into account when signing up pesticides. If you're next page concerned regarding these dangers, have your doctor evaluation the labels of pesticides that will be used in your house.


Both lures and fluid treatments will secure structures from termites. Some lures work better than others, simply as some fluid termiticides work better than others. Unlike fluid therapies, lures have to be inspected regularly. Liquid therapies can be extra invasive, however, and might call for floors and wall surfaces to be accessed and pierced to make sure that termiticide can be used to the soil listed below.
